EXECUTION OF MR PETKOV
MR CHURCHILL BLAMES RUSSIA
LONDON, September 28. “There can be no doubt that the prime responsibility for the murder of the Bulgarian patriot, Mr Petkov, lies with the Government of Russia,” said Mr Churchill in a speech in London. “It is doubtless intended to be a lesson to various countries which are falling into the Soviet grip of what will be the fate of any public figures, no matter how honourable, who venture to oppose by constitutional means the puppets Russia has erected.”
